数据库都有什么字段
-
数据库中的字段是用于存储数据的基本单元,它们描述了数据的属性和特征。数据库中的字段可以根据其数据类型、长度和约束条件等属性进行定义。常见的数据库字段包括以下几种:
-
字符串类型(String):用于存储文本数据,如姓名、地址等。常见的字符串类型包括:CHAR、VARCHAR、TEXT等。
-
数值类型(Numeric):用于存储数值数据,如年龄、价格等。常见的数值类型包括:INT、FLOAT、DECIMAL等。
-
日期和时间类型(Date and Time):用于存储日期和时间信息,如生日、创建时间等。常见的日期和时间类型包括:DATE、TIME、DATETIME等。
-
布尔类型(Boolean):用于存储逻辑值,只能取两个值:True或False。
-
二进制类型(Binary):用于存储二进制数据,如图片、音频等。常见的二进制类型包括:BLOB、LONGBLOB等。
-
枚举类型(Enum):用于存储一组预定义的值,如性别(男、女)等。
-
集合类型(Set):用于存储一组不重复的值,如兴趣爱好(篮球、足球、游泳)等。
除了上述常见的字段类型之外,不同的数据库还可以支持更多的自定义数据类型和扩展字段类型,以满足不同的数据存储需求。在设计数据库表结构时,合理选择和定义字段类型是非常重要的,它直接影响到数据的存储效率和查询性能。
1年前 -
-
数据库中的字段是用来存储数据的单个数据项。每个字段都具有特定的数据类型,用于定义它可以存储的数据的类型。以下是常见的数据库字段类型和一些示例:
-
整数型(Integer):用于存储整数值,可以是正数、负数或零。例如:学生的学号、年龄等。
-
字符串型(String):用于存储文本数据,可以是字母、数字或其他字符的组合。例如:学生的姓名、地址等。
-
浮点型(Float):用于存储带有小数点的数字。例如:学生的成绩、工资等。
-
布尔型(Boolean):用于存储真或假的值。例如:学生是否毕业、是否已婚等。
-
日期型(Date):用于存储日期值。例如:学生的生日、注册日期等。
-
时间型(Time):用于存储时间值。例如:学生的上课时间、考试时间等。
-
日期时间型(DateTime):用于存储日期和时间的组合值。例如:学生的注册时间、最后修改时间等。
-
二进制型(Binary):用于存储二进制数据,如图像、音频或视频文件。
-
枚举型(Enum):用于存储预定义的值列表中的一个值。例如:学生的性别(男、女、其他)等。
-
大文本型(Text):用于存储大量文本数据,如文章内容、备注等。
-
主键(Primary Key):用于唯一标识数据库表中的每一行数据。常用的数据类型为整数型或字符串型。
-
外键(Foreign Key):用于建立不同表之间的关系。通常是一个表中的字段引用另一个表中的主键。
-
自动增长(Auto Increment):用于自动为每一行数据生成唯一的标识符,常用于主键字段。
这只是一些常见的数据库字段类型和示例,实际上,不同的数据库管理系统可能还有其他特定的字段类型。
1年前 -
-
数据库中的字段是用来存储数据的,每个字段都有一个唯一的名称,并且具有特定的数据类型。在设计数据库时,需要确定每个字段的名称、数据类型和约束条件。
常见的数据库字段类型包括:
-
整型(Integer):用于存储整数值,如int、bigint、smallint等。
-
浮点型(Floating-Point):用于存储带有小数的数值,如float、double等。
-
字符串型(String):用于存储文本数据,如char、varchar、text等。
-
日期时间型(Date and Time):用于存储日期和时间信息,如date、time、datetime等。
-
布尔型(Boolean):用于存储真假值,如boolean、bit等。
-
二进制型(Binary):用于存储二进制数据,如binary、varbinary、blob等。
除了数据类型,字段还可以具有一些约束条件,以确保数据的完整性和一致性。常见的约束条件包括:
-
主键约束(Primary Key):用于唯一标识表中的每一行数据,保证数据的唯一性。
-
外键约束(Foreign Key):用于建立表之间的关系,确保引用的数据存在于其他表中。
-
唯一约束(Unique):用于确保字段的值在表中是唯一的。
-
非空约束(Not Null):用于确保字段的值不能为空。
-
默认值约束(Default):用于为字段设置默认值,当插入数据时如果没有提供该字段的值,则使用默认值。
-
检查约束(Check):用于限制字段的取值范围,确保数据的有效性。
在设计数据库时,需要根据实际需求确定每个字段的名称、数据类型和约束条件,以确保数据的完整性和一致性。同时,还需要考虑数据的存储效率和查询性能,选择适合的字段类型和索引策略。
1年前 -